Use of a helmet...
 
Going down some trails in the forest with some speed, i encountered a branch at neck hight, i duck and the thing hits me on the head (helmet). I wasn't hurt, just shocked since i thought i cleared it.

Few seconds later i notice my helmet felt funny... oh crap.
Now I am looking for a new helmet, since i didn't find the piece that flew off anywhere.

Raiyn 05-17-07 06:37 PM


Originally Posted by diff_lock2
well, i just epoxied the plastic thing to the foam part. i used cotton as a fiber lol... lets see how it holds.

It worked real good.

:eek::eek:Just get a new one. SERIOUSLY! You have no idea how the epoxy will react with the foam. It could break it down (bad) or harden it (also bad)
